Benefits of a Kitchen Sink with Drainboard
A kitchen sink with a drainboard offers numerous benefits that enhance functionality in your kitchen. Here are some of the standout features:
Space Efficiency
The integrated drainboard allows you to save valuable countertop space. By providing a dedicated area for drying dishes, the sink helps keep your kitchen organized and clutter-free.
Improved Hygiene
With a drainboard, water drains directly into the sink, reducing the chance of water pooling on the countertop. This minimizes the growth of bacteria and mold, promoting a healthier cooking environment.
Convenience
Having a dedicated space for drying dishes and produce means less back-and-forth movement between the sink and countertop, making your kitchen workflow more efficient.
Versatile Designs
Kitchen sinks with drainboards come in various materials and styles, from stainless steel to fireclay, allowing you to choose one that complements your kitchen decor. Whether you prefer a modern look or a more rustic charm, there’s an option for everyone.
Popular Materials for Kitchen Sinks with Drainboard
Choosing the right material for your kitchen sink is crucial as it impacts durability, maintenance, and aesthetic appeal. Here are some common materials:
Stainless Steel
Highly durable and resistant to stains and heat, stainless steel is a popular choice. It’s easy to clean and complements various kitchen styles. Many options, including those found at thesinkboutique.com, feature brushed or polished finishes.
Fireclay
Fireclay sinks are known for their durability and resistance to scratches. They offer a classic look and are available in various colors, making them a stylish addition to traditional kitchens.
Composite Materials
Made from a blend of acrylic and granite, composite sinks are resistant to scratches and chips. They come in various colors and are designed to withstand high temperatures, making them ideal for busy kitchens.
Cast Iron
Cast iron sinks are incredibly durable and provide excellent heat retention. They usually come with an enamel coating, which is available in various colors, adding a touch of elegance to your kitchen.
Installation Options for Kitchen Sinks with Drainboard
Understanding the installation options available will help you choose the best sink for your kitchen needs. Here are the primary installation types:
Undermount Installation
This method involves installing the sink below the countertop. It creates a seamless transition that is easy to clean and visually appealing. Undermount sinks are particularly popular in modern kitchens.
Topmount Installation
Topmount sinks rest on the countertop surface. This installation type is straightforward and often more budget-friendly, making it a good option for DIY remodels.
Farmhouse Installation
Farmhouse sinks, also known as apron-front sinks, are installed with the front exposed. They add a rustic charm and are typically deeper than standard sinks, making them ideal for large pots and pans.
Integrated Installation
Integrated sinks feature a drainboard built directly into the sink’s design. This option maximizes space and offers a clean look, making it suitable for smaller kitchens.

How do I clean a drainboard sink?
To clean a drainboard sink, use mild soap and warm water. For tougher stains, a mixture of baking soda and vinegar can be effective, especially on stainless steel.
Can I install a drainboard sink myself?
Installation difficulty varies by type. Topmount sinks are generally easier for DIY projects, while undermount and integrated sinks may require professional installation.
